The TMS320F2811PBKA belongs to the category of digital signal processors (DSPs) and is widely used in various applications such as motor control, power conversion, and other real-time control systems. This DSP is known for its high performance, low power consumption, and integrated peripherals. The package type for TMS320F2811PBKA is a 176-pin LQFP (Low Profile Quad Flat Package), and it is available in various packaging quantities.
The detailed pin configuration for TMS320F2811PBKA can be found in the datasheet provided by the manufacturer. It includes information on the pin functions, electrical characteristics, and recommended PCB layout.
TMS320F2811PBKA offers advanced features such as: - High-performance C28x core for real-time control applications - Integrated analog-to-digital converters for precise signal acquisition - On-chip memory for program and data storage - Various communication interfaces for seamless connectivity - Enhanced pulse width modulation (PWM) modules for motor control applications
TMS320F2811PBKA operates based on the C28x core architecture, which is optimized for real-time control tasks. It utilizes its integrated peripherals and high-speed processing capabilities to execute control algorithms and interface with external components effectively.
TMS320F2811PBKA is commonly used in the following application fields: - Motor control systems for industrial automation - Power conversion systems for renewable energy applications - Real-time control in automotive electronics - Digital power supplies and inverters
Some alternative models to TMS320F2811PBKA include: - TMS320F28027: Offers similar performance with a different peripheral mix - TMS320F28335: Provides higher computational power and additional peripherals - TMS320F28069: Suitable for cost-sensitive applications with moderate performance requirements
